Symbolic Meaning of Milk

Milk, as a symbol, holds a rich and varied significance across different cultures and traditions. It embodies a multitude of meanings and associations, which can be traced back to ancient mythology, religious beliefs, and cultural practices. Some of the key symbolic meanings of milk include:

1. Life and Nourishment: Milk is often associated with life, as it is the first form of nourishment provied to newborns by their mothers. This life-sustaining substance represents the sustenance and vitality required for growth and development.

2. Motherhood and Fertility: Milk is intrinsically linked to the concept of motherhood, as it is produced by female mammals to feed their offspring. Consequently, it symbolizes fertility, nurturing, and the strong bond between a mother and her child.

3. Purity and Innocence: The color white is often associated with purity and innocence, and milk, being white, shares these symbolic meanings. It is commonly used in religious rituals and ceremonies to represent cleansing and purification.

4. Abundance and Prosperity: Milk has been considered a symbol of abundance and prosperity in various cultures, as it was a valuable and essential resource in agricultural societies. It is often mentioned in religious texts and folklore as a sign of a bountiful harvest or divine blessing.

5. Spiritual Sustenance: In many religious traditions, milk is seen as a symbol of spiritual nourishment and divine sustenance. For example, in Hinduism, milk is often used in rituals and ceremonies to symbolize the nourishing wisdom and blessings of the gods.

6. Connection to the Divine: Milk’s association with the gods and goddesses in various mythologies underscores its sacred nature. This connection to the divine adds a layer of spiritual significance to the symbolic meaning of milk.

Milk possesses a rich and diverse symbolic significance that spans multiple cultural, religious, and mythological contexts. Its meanings range from life and nourishment to purity, abundance, and spiritual sustenance, making it a powerful and evocative symbol in human history.

Dreaming About Milk in Islam: What Does It Mean?

In Islamic dream interpretation, dreaming about milk carries significant symbolism and meaning. Milk, in general, is associated with purity, nourishment, and knowledge. It is considered a positive sign and indicates that the dreamer may receive blessings, spiritual guidance, and wisdom in their waking life. Here are some specific interpretations of milk dreams in Islam:

1. Spiritual knowledge: Seeing or receiving milk in a dream is often interpreted as beig granted religious knowledge, wisdom, or spiritual guidance. This could be a sign that the dreamer is on the right path or is about to gain valuable insights in their religious journey.

2. Purity and innocence: Milk is considered a symbol of purity and innocence in Islam. Dreaming about milk could signify the dreamer’s pure intentions, virtuous character, or the need to cleanse themselves spiritually.

3. Nourishment and sustenance: Milk is a source of nourishment and sustenance, both physically and spiritually. A dream involving milk could be a reminder of the importance of seeking knowledge and nurturing one’s spiritual well-being.

4. Blessings and prosperity: As milk is often associated with abundance and prosperity, dreaming about it may signify the dreamer receiving blessings or experiencing a period of growth and success in their life.

5. Connection to the Prophet Muhammad (PBUH): In Islamic tradition, the Prophet Muhammad (PBUH) once had a dream in which he was given a bowl of milk to drink. He interpreted this as a sign of being granted religious knowledge. Therefore, dreaming about milk in Islam may indicate a connection to the teachings of the Prophet or a desire to follow in his footsteps.

Dreaming about milk in Islam holds various positive meanings, including the attainment of religious knowledge, spiritual guidance, purity, nourishment, and blessings. It is essential for the dreamer to reflect on their personal experiences and spiritual journey in order to better understand the specific symbolism that the dream may hold for them.
